Who are we?
Bizzdesign is a SaaS company with 25 years in the Enterprise Architecture and Strategic Portfolio Management industries, with our HQ in Enschede. Our platform helps large enterprises, including Fortune 500 companies, make better decisions through Enterprise Architecture. We recently acquired Alfabet and MEGA International, expanding our portfolio and enhancing our offerings. With over 600 people from 32 nationalities working across 19 countries, we are growing fast and making an impact.
